Slavoj Zizek provides a concise summary of his thoughts about Christianity, the relationship between Jesus, God and Humanity, and the significance of Christianity as a whole.

When Jesus said "My God My God why have you forsaken me", he was referencing the beginning of psalm 22, I highly recommend people read the psalm in full before making their own dumb interpretations of what Jesus meant. This is the equivalent of giving your interpretation of an article only from reading the headline.
